Fiji's total fisheries production (metric tonnes) was 32,413 in 2023, ranking #115 out of 216 countries. This represents a -0.7% change from 2022. Over the past 24 years, the highest recorded value was 49,633 (2004) and the lowest was 32,413 (2023). Data sourced from the World Bank World Development Indicators.
